Summary
Schistosomiasis presents in acute, subacute, and chronic stages, reflecting the immune response. Management involves education, mass treatment with praziquantel, and supportive care for complications.

Background:
- Schistosomiasis manifests in distinct clinical stages (acute, subacute, chronic) corresponding to the host's immune response and parasite lifecycle.
- Immune responses progress from innate to TH1 and TH2 adaptive immunity, potentially leading to concomitant immunity.
- Complications include secondary infections, organ damage (urinary tract, colon, liver, kidneys), fibrosis, and potential malignancy.

Main Results:
- Acute schistosomiasis is species-independent, influenced by host factors.
- Subacute manifestations involve granuloma formation around eggs/worms in target organs.
- Chronic morbidity results from fibrosis, calcification, immune complex deposition, and secondary amyloidosis.
Conclusions:
- Schistosomiasis presents a complex interplay between parasite, host immunity, and environmental factors.
- Effective management relies on early diagnosis, mass drug administration (praziquantel), and addressing co-infections.
- Ongoing research for vaccines and novel therapeutics is crucial for disease control.

Symbiotic relationships are long-term, close interactions between individuals of different species that affect the distribution and abundance of those species. When a relationship is beneficial to both species, this is called mutualism. When the relationship is beneficial to one species but neither beneficial nor harmful to the other species, this is called commensalism. Microsporidia are a group of obligate intracellular fungi that were initially classified as protists but were later reclassified based on phylogenetic, molecular, and structural evidence linking them to the Chytridiomycota. These unicellular, non-motile organisms are highly specialized parasites that infect a wide range of animal hosts, including humans. Anthelmintic drugs differ significantly from antiparasitic therapies targeting protozoa, primarily due to differences in parasite biology. Whereas most protozoal treatments act on proliferating cells, anthelmintics are typically directed against mature, nonproliferative helminths. The therapeutic approach considers the helminth's reliance on neuromuscular coordination, glucose metabolism, and microtubular integrity for survival, reproduction, and localization within the host.
